re PR rtl-optimization/33737 (verify_flow_info failed: Wrong probability of edge 94->1 -6651)
PR rtl-optimization/33737
* cfgcleanup.c (try_crossjump_to_edge): Add count and frequency of
target block after computing the probabilities of outgoing edges.
Cap the frequency to BB_FREQ_MAX.
* tree-ssa-threadupdate.c (redirect_edges): Also adjust count and
frequency of the basic block if it has been reused.
